FY2021 Annual Report to the State: Section 10: Officers and Trustees

Your guide to the FY2021 Annual Report For Public And Association Libraries. The Annual Report is a yearly report that public libraries in New York State are required to complete. As you work through the report, please click on the corresponding tab below

Q10.1-8

Report information about trustee meetings as of December 31, 2021.
All public and association libraries are required by Education Law to hold at least four meetings a year.

Board Members & Officers (Q10.9-end of Section 10)

  List Officers and Board Members as of February 1, 2022.
Complete one record for each board member.
There must be a record for each voting position, whether filled or vacant.
Do not include non-voting positions.

Vacant Seats

There must be a record for each voting POSITION. If necessary, include an entry for a VACANT seat.

Oath of Office

Unless you are an Association Library, your trustees must take an oath of office.
New York State Public Officer’s Law §10 requires all public library trustees to take an oath of office within 30 days of beginning their term of office.

Trustee Education

 

Complete one record for each person serving as a trustee as of December 31, 2021. These trustees will not be exactly the same as the trustees listed in the section above.

Examples of Trustee Education might include:
STLS Annual Meeting
STLS Workshops
Other conferences, seminars, trainings, etc.
Do not list brand new trustees who are starting their first term in 2022.
